Key Strategies for Seamless WordPress Updates
Implementing zero-downtime in WordPress involves several strategic steps:
1. Utilize Staging Environments
A staging environment is a clone of your live website where you can test updates, plugins, and themes without affecting the live site. This not only allows you to troubleshoot issues in advance but also ensures that deployments to the production environment are as smooth as possible.
2. Choose the Right Deployment Tools
Several tools can help with safe and efficient WordPress deployments. Solutions like DeployHQ, WP Pusher, or the VersionPress plugin can automate the deployment process, reducing the chance of human error and ensuring that updates are reversible.
3. Implement Version Control
Version control systems like Git play a crucial role in managing changes to the website's codebase. They allow you to keep track of all modifications, revert to previous versions if something goes wrong, and collaborate more effectively with your development team.
4. Continuous Integration and Delivery (CI/CD)
CI/CD pipelines automate the steps between coding changes and deployment. Automating the build, test, and deployment phases in a CI/CD pipeline ensures that any code change passes through a standardized testing procedure before it goes live, contributing to both zero-downtime and enhanced site reliability.
5. Regularly Monitor & Optimize Performance
Ongoing monitoring of your website’s performance is essential. Tools like New Relic or Kinsta's monitoring solutions can alert you to issues before they affect your live environment. Regular optimization of your website's code, databases, and images also helps in maintaining a fast and responsive site.
Best Practices for Zero-Downtime in WordPress
- Test Everything: Before pushing changes live, thoroughly test them in your staging environment.
- Schedule Deployments: Plan deployments during low-traffic periods, despite aiming for zero-downtime, to minimize potential impacts.
- Backup Regularly: Always maintain up-to-date backups. Tools like UpdraftPlus or VaultPress can automate this process.
- Educate Your Team: Ensure that everyone involved understands the deployment processes and tools. Regular training and updates can help maintain deployment standards.
